About Blyborough

The agricultural landscape surrounding Blyborough is characteristic of the West Lindsey district. It lies 4.3 km south of Kirton in Lindsey (from Kirton in Lindsey: bearing 185°T, OS grid SK 933 943), and is situated north-north-east of Willoughton village. Blyborough itself is a small hamlet, its character defined by the surrounding fields and the quiet rhythm of rural life. Historically, like much of Lincolnshire, Blyborough would have been shaped by farming practices, with its inhabitants reliant on the fertile soil for their livelihood. The nearest significant settlement is Kirton in Lindsey, offering local amenities and services to the residents of Blyborough.
